What Exactly Counts as Accessories Content?

Accessories content refers to short-form video that focuses on wearable items outside of core clothing categories. This includes:

  • Jewelry: necklaces, earrings, rings, bracelets, anklets, and body chainsBags and purses: handbags, clutches, mini bags, totes, and designer findsHeadwear: hats, hair clips, headbands, bandanas, and hair accessoriesEyewear: sunglasses, optical frames, and blue light glassesBelts, scarves, and gloves: layering pieces that complete an outfitWatches and tech accessories: smartwatch styling and wearable pairingsShoes: sneakers, heels, boots, and seasonal footwear

Each category offers distinct hooks. Jewelry videos lean into ASMR and sparkle. Bag videos deliver reveal satisfaction. Sunglasses videos thrive on transformation energy. The right accessories content on TikTok matches the format strength to the product category.

Why Accessories Content Outperforms General Fashion Video

Three structural advantages make accessories content on TikTok a standout performer. First, accessories are small and detailed, which means viewers can process them in a single frame even on mobile. There is no need for a full-body shot to appreciate a charm necklace or a unique watch face. Second, accessories enable repetition without redundancy. A creator can style the same piece of jewelry across ten completely different outfits, generating ten unique videos from a single purchase. Third, accessories video pairs naturally with trending sounds, GRWM formats, and "fit check" conventions that already drive high engagement on the platform.

Brands also benefit from lower production costs. You do not need a full wardrobe or location changes to make a compelling accessories video — a clean surface, good lighting, and a strong hook are enough.

How to Create Accessories Content That Performs on TikTok, Reels, and Shorts

Start with a visual hook in the first second

Accessories content lives or dies by the opening frame. Begin with a close-up of the item being presented — a hand reaching into frame, a bag swinging into view, or a quick jewelry stack reveal. Pair the visual with a text overlay that names the item or teases the transformation. The first-second hook determines whether viewers stay past the algorithm's drop-off window.

Use trending audio strategically

Trending sounds extend reach, but in accessories content on TikTok, audio choice should match the product energy. Use upbeat pop for playful accessories, lo-fi or ASMR audio for jewelry reveals, and dramatic builds for luxury bags. Save audio identity for category-defining items where the sound becomes part of the brand recall.

Lean into transformative formats

Before-and-after styling videos, bare-to-bling reveals, and "three ways to wear" loops work especially well for accessories. These formats give the viewer a clear payoff and structure the video into a satisfying arc.

Optimize for save and share

Accessory videos get saved when they offer style inspiration viewers want to revisit. End videos with a clear summary, a numbered styling tip, or a named look ("the brunch stack," "the office power bag") that gives the viewer something memorable to come back to.

Adapt aspect and pacing per platform

TikTok favors raw and authentic energy, Instagram Reels rewards polished styling, and YouTube Shorts benefits from informative voiceover. Adjust your accessories content slightly for each platform — same products, different execution — to maximize reach without burning out your creative pipeline.

Strategies for Scaling Accessories Content Production

Consistency matters more than perfection in this niche. Successful creators batch-produce accessories content by setting up one styled scene and rotating between multiple products and outfits. Plan weekly themes such as "bag Monday," "jewelry Wednesday," and "stackable Saturday" to keep your content calendar full without creative exhaustion. Repurpose every shoot across three platforms by adjusting only the intro hook, captions, and audio to match each platform's mood.

Measuring Success: The Metrics That Matter for Accessories Content

Beyond vanity views, track completion rate, saves, shares, and profile visits. Accessories content on TikTok that drives profile visits is more valuable than videos with raw views because it signals a viewer interested enough to follow. Pair your TikTok analytics with link-in-bio click data and affiliate click-throughs to understand true content ROI. If saves are high but follows are low, your hook is strong but your profile may need a clearer niche focus.

Frequently Asked Questions

What type of accessories content performs best on TikTok?

Close-up reveals, try-on loops, and styling transformations consistently outperform static showcases. Jewelry ASMR videos, handbag swings, and "three ways to wear" formats are the top performers, with high completion rates and strong save metrics.

How often should I post accessories content on TikTok?

Aim for four to seven accessories-focused posts per week, plus supplementary content on Reels and Shorts. Consistency matters more than frequency, so find a sustainable cadence — even three quality videos per week can build momentum in this niche.

Can I create accessories videos without showing my face?

Absolutely. Many successful accessories creators use hands-only or product-only formats. Close-up shots of hands styling jewelry, sliding bags across a surface, or arranging sunglasses work extremely well and are easier to produce consistently.

Do accessories videos convert better than full outfit videos?

Accessories videos typically convert better because the purchase decision is faster and the price point is lower. Viewers are more likely to click an affiliate link for a $40 necklace than a $200 dress, and the impulse-buy nature of accessories makes them ideal for short-form video selling.
